Lied To me
Bought my first new home in Loretto Bay, Bella Lago, Henderson, Nevada. I have occupied my home for 3 1/2 months & the problems continue. Nightmare!!
found out after buying my new home that, all my neighbors had landscaping included with the purchase. Now I find out, that on the new street under construction this is also included. I will be fined monthly for not doing mine! I'm a cancer pt & I am upside down in medical bills & was astonished that my home is 1 of 4 Not offered this. Then I find out that the neighborhood, which is new, will not be finished due to "low sales!" I only bought here because I assumed my son would have some neighbors with kids to play with. Now, my neighborhood is half desert & I'm paying HOA fees to keep up the grounds that dont exist
There are approximately 24 homes in the community built by Richmond American & approximately 140 dirt lots. If I would have known there was a possibility of them not completing the neighborhood, I never would have purchased this house.
I have had so many builder & "design center" issues that I have missed multiple days of work waiting for the(8-12 & 12-5) workers to come see, estimate & replace items, that I could have made a mortgage payment.
I'm so unhappy & upset that I struggled through my illness to be able to purchase this home for my son & myself, only to find that I was cheated out of my yard, out of neighbors & out of a community.

Don't buy
We have a Richmond American Home built from November 2006. It is 3yr 3mo old and Richmond American (RAH) couldn't care less about customer service. We have a tall kitchen cabinet that holds our oven and microwave that is pulling away from the wall. Because the cabinet is pulling away from the wall it's also pulling our granite countertops with it.
A representative from RAH came today to look at the cabinets and said "oh, it's a manufacturer defect - you'll have to contact Aristokraft to fix that". I just called Aristokraft and the lady in customer service told me I had to go through the authorized dealer to submit a claim. Am I stupid or what - isn't RAH the authorized dealer? I swear - I will never by another home from them. Once you sign the title - you never see them again!

Rip off!
I just want to forewarn any contractors considering working for Richmond American Homes. They play games with their billing paperwork, frequently taking months to resolve simple issues. Then suddenly you're time's up for collecting any money they owe for this, that, and the other - and you have to write that off, because they owe you thousands more, and what's a couple of thousand compared to tens of thousands?
They backcharge you without cause, because they have to backcharge somebody to justify that line item. Their house packages are frequently wrong, and require on-site orders and adjustments, which only prolongs what should be a seamless operation - particularly given the size and scope of this builder. And too often it's not the companies who's owners golf with the big shots at RAH which get backcharges, but the little guys who just have to suck it up if they want to keep working.
They'll try to strong-arm you into doing things without getting paid for them, not on site, but just with paperwork. Too often their employees are far less educated about the actual job sites than they are about the forms and reports required in the office. Trying to explain to an office geek why you should get paid for that extra work is like pulling teeth.
And then the next thing you know they owe you over $100,000, or $500,000, and they want a discount, a break on work you've already done. Once again, you're in the position of having to take what you can get, or file suit and lose the work. In short, they are a powerful employer in the construction business, but poor financial ethics proliferate this company, making it a dangerous proposition to work for them unless you have legal counsel on retainer.
Of course, all the savings they're able to achieve by ripping off the honest working men who are building these homes they sell are paid out in multi-million dollar 'Production Bonuses' to the CEO and President and their families...
